Debt consolidation reduction vs. other ways to control obligations
Unless you feel like debt consolidating is your best option, you can find three more methods possible try regulate your bills.
Loans avalanche
This is when you have to pay precisely the lowest balances due every month for each of the records assuming you’ve got anything leftover within budget, you only pay that extra money inside membership using greatest interest. Whenever that accounts try paid back, you designate any extra money toward levels with the next greatest interest. The idea is by paying lower records with high rates, you’re going to be having to pay your financial situation faster and less overall.
Obligations snowball
This is the exact same fundamental assumption while the loans avalanche. Together with the debt snowball, however, any extra cash are place toward the littlest debt. The concept let me reveal that by paying off credit quickly, your establish impetus which you can use to squash the larger credit.
Debt settlement
Debt settlement try a choice once you know you can not be able to pay the total amount your debt. Alternatively, your get hold of your lender and try to produce an overall levels due you both can accept (and that’s around that which you presently owe).

Debt consolidation along with your credit history
Your credit rating will make a difference when you’re making an application for a debt consolidation reduction mortgage. Your own credit are inspected with a minumum of one for the three biggest credit reporting agencies – Experian, Equifax or TransUnion – hence score will determine the fixed price you will pay to acquire money. Before applying, evaluate your credit history at annualcreditreport, and make sure your credit history is accurate. Spend some time to clean up any errors you find.
It is important to realize that, in the beginning of the debt consolidation techniques, your credit rating is likely to shed. The more expensive loan will bearing the credit score rating utilization proportion, in addition to credit assessment will in most cases cost at the least some factors. When you help make your combination loan payments on time, however, your own rating will recover plus fix beyond just what it was actually when you started.
